10006: レイヤのフィルタ設定で 1 つ以上のテーブルに存在するフィールドに非修飾フィールド名が使用されています

マップ レイヤのフィルタ設定で、1 つ以上のテーブルに存在するフィールドに非修飾フィールド名が使用されています。1 つの結合に複数のテーブルがあり、それらのテーブル内にあいまいなフィールド名があると、描画や検索操作に使用されたときに、想定外の結果になる可能性があります。

解決策

追加情報

テーブル名をフィールド名に追加して、使用するフィールドに修飾名を与えることができます。

フィールド名を TableName.FieldName と指定します。

この命名規則により、ターゲット データセットと結合テーブルに同じ名前のフィールドがある場合に、フィールド名の重複を避けることができます。


7/10/2012